Boxing great Arguello found dead

Alexis Arguello
Arguello carried his country's flag at the Beijing Olympics in 2008

Boxing legend Alexis Arguello of Nicaragua has been found dead in an apparent suicide.

The three-times world boxing champion was found with a gunshot wound and police are investigating his death.

Arguello, 57, known as "The Explosive Thin Man" retired in 1995 with 82 wins - 65 by knockouts - and eight defeats.

He was the sixth man to win world titles at three different weights and was inducted into the International Boxing Hall of Fame in 1992.

Arguello began his professional boxing career in 1968 and held the World Boxing Association featherweight, the World Boxing Council super featherweight and WBC lightweight titles.

He was elected mayor of his hometown Managua last November.

Arguello had battled drug and alcohol problems and admitted to having contemplated suicide in the past.
